Abstract
A lightweight information user interface is provided for displaying information about a focused-on (e.g., mouse-over) text item, data item or other object in an electronic document that minimizes interruption of workflow with the electronic document. Upon focus on a word or other object in an electronic document a quick look-up function may be invoked for retrieving information from a local or remote information source about the focused-on item. Retrieved information, for example, translations, dictionary definitions and research information, is displayed in close proximity to the focused-on item in a lightweight information user interface. Information may be displayed according to a variety of media types including text, audio, video, pictures, bitmap images, etc.

19. A computer readable medium containing computer executable instructions which when executed by a computer perform a method of providing information associated with a focused-on item in an electronic document, comprising:
-
receiving a focus on an item contained in an electronic document;
passing data representing the focused-on item to a recognizer module for determining whether the focused-on item corresponds to a given data type;
if the focused-on item corresponds to a given data type, passing the data representing the focused-on item to an information source containing information associated with the given data type;
at the information source, parsing a data source for information associated with the focused-on item;
returning information associated with the focused-on item that is further associated with the given data type in a format associated with each of a plurality of media types;
displaying a user interface in the electronic document in proximity to the focused-on item; and
providing access to the information associated with the focused-on item in the format associated with each of the plurality of media types via the displayed user interface.

20. A computer readable medium containing computer executable instructions which when executed by a computer perform a method of providing information associated with a focused-on item in an electronic document, comprising:
-
receiving a focus on an item contained in an electronic document;
querying one or more data sources for information associated with the focused-on item;
displaying a user interface in the electronic document in proximity to the focused-on item; and
if the information associated with the focused-on item is received from more than one source, displaying the information in the user interface in one or more sections where information from a first data source is displayed in a first section and where information from a second data source is displayed in a second section.
